So, I've never owned a bike that was not modified to some degree. The new Africa Twin is no different.
I made essentially tree mods to the bike to improve the looks and make it appear more aggressive. I fitted a high front fender kit, fitted some rear luggage racks and lifted the number plate.
Front Fender Kit
The front fender kit is produced by Africa-ADV.com located in Cape Town. This consists of the main aluminium bracket, new stainless steel hydraulic lines and an assortment of brackets and fasteners. The kit is designed to hold KTM 690 Enduro or SM front fenders and SX fork protectors.
You need to remove the existing fender and front hydraulic lines. The new fork protectors and hydraulic guides and lines are installed and the brakes bled. Then the bracket is fitted below the triple clamp, the fender is fitted and the installation is neatened up.
Luggage Plates
The luggage plated are cut from 4.5 mm aluminium and hard anodised. The production plates do have countersunk mounting holes and not the button head buts in these photos. The lower luggage plate fits into the existing rear seat mounting points and is adjustable depending on the rear hight.
Number Plate
The numberplate mod is quite simple. remove the rear side cover and carrier. Then remove the upper part of the mudguard. remove all the reusable bits. cut below the inner support frame below the lower bolt hols. Further cut diagonally upwards towards the tail light to in line with the front of the indent. Clean and refit.
